Abstract
The invention discloses a motor-driven controller with current-limiting protection. The motor-driven controller with current-limiting protection is characterized by comprising a sampling unit, a setting unit, an operation processing unit and a comparing unit, wherein the sampling unit is used for collecting the current of a sampling circuit system and conveying collected current signals to the operation processing unit; the setting unit is used for setting the limit value of the current and conveying the current to the operation processing unit; the operation processing unit is used for receiving the current signals collected by the sampling unit and limit value signals set by the setting unit and performing the processing so that the current signals and the limit value signals become required data formats to output to the comparing unit; and the comparing unit is used for receiving the collected current signals conveyed by the operation processing unit and the current limit value signals of the setting unit and comparing the current signals with the current limit value signals, wherein a shutdown signal is output if the current value collected by the sampling unit is larger than the current value set by the setting unit, and the shutdown signal is used for shutting down a sampling circuit system; and the shutdown signal is not output if the current value collected by the sampling unit is smaller than the current value set by the setting unit.

Background technology
Promoting the use of in the process of the magneto of making in current research and development, when the drive operation of magneto is in some non-normal working conditions, more and more higher to the specification requirement of implementing corresponding safeguard measure.Current limit is intended to not change under the prerequisite of normal operation circuit characteristic, realizes the current limit that needs surpassing.The key property that desirable demand limiter should have: consumed power not when normally moving, only when the needs Limited Current, work, and after fault condition was removed, system can also resume work; The circuit system structure of Limited Current is simple, reliable simultaneously, repeatedly continuous action; Cost is low.And the current limiting technique of at present practical application mainly contains digital control current limiting technique and simulation current limiting technique.
The principle of digital control current limiting technique: when having served as multi-load and being added on the inverter; under the inverter fed control action; if not making current limliting and short-circuit protection processes; then output voltage can keep constant; but output current increases; when electric current acquires a certain degree, switching tube will burn, and makes the inverter load cause excessive electric current.If reduce the amplitude of inverter output voltage, just might limit the power that is delivered to load, in order to implement the method, need to detect inductive current, after detecting electric current, need to carry out sinusoidal calculations, calculate the range value in this moment, then with preassigned given range in value compare, as in given range, then do not do any processing; When electric current exceeds normal range (NR).Find corresponding multiplication factor by the factor table of searching previous formulation, to reduce the amplitude of output voltage.The electric current that detects is larger, and multiplication factor is less, like this, has just reduced output voltage, has limited output current.
The part yet digital control current limiting technique comes with some shortcomings:
1. need to carry out sinusoidal calculations, high to the requirement of microprocessor, need to calculate in real time.So just need to introduce microprocessor, not only increased the cost of system, but also need to test accordingly, the construction cycle of system also can increase.
2. the factor table of electric current needs to obtain by experiment in test, and experiment number and cycle are long.In order to obtain more accurately factor table, need under different environment, test, making up test condition also is a problem.Simultaneously the data of test also needed to carry out the processing of some algorithms, so inevitable meeting and the actual deviation that occurs affect the overall performance of system.
With real system in conjunction with problem, for the different demands in the reality, if all by processing like this, will be complicated some simple questions, be unfavorable for using, also increased cost.
